Hello so my promotion guy is bugged I get this error
Code:
08/12/2008 19:29:17] data/npc/lib/npcsystem/modules.lua:79: attempt to compare nil with number
[08/12/2008 19:29:17] stack traceback:
[08/12/2008 19:29:17] 	data/npc/lib/npcsystem/modules.lua:79: in function 'callback'
[08/12/2008 19:29:17] 	data/npc/lib/npcsystem/keywordhandler.lua:40: in function 'processMessage'
[08/12/2008 19:29:17] 	data/npc/lib/npcsystem/keywordhandler.lua:168: in function 'processNodeMessage'
[08/12/2008 19:29:17] 	data/npc/lib/npcsystem/keywordhandler.lua:122: in function 'processMessage'
[08/12/2008 19:29:17] 	data/npc/lib/npcsystem/npchandler.lua:371: in function 'onCreatureSay'
[08/12/2008 19:29:18] 	data/npc/scripts/Promotion.lua:7: in function <data/npc/scripts/Promotion.lua:7>

this is the script im using.

Code:
local keywordHandler = KeywordHandler:new()
local npcHandler = NpcHandler:new(keywordHandler)
NpcSystem.parseParameters(npcHandler)

function onCreatureAppear(cid) npcHandler:onCreatureAppear(cid) end
function onCreatureDisappear(cid) npcHandler:onCreatureDisappear(cid) end
function onCreatureSay(cid, type, msg) npcHandler:onCreatureSay(cid, type, msg) end
function onThink() npcHandler:onThink() end

local node1 = keywordHandler:addKeyword({'promot', 'promotion'}, StdModule.say, {npcHandler = npcHandler, onlyFocus = true, text = 'I can see that you are ready to get promoted, I will take a fee of 20.000 gold coins aswell, are you absolutely sure?'})
	node1:addChildKeyword({'yes'}, StdModule.promotePlayer, {npcHandler = npcHandler, cost = 20000, level = 20, text = 'Auhmm... Auhmm... Auhmm... Ahh... You are now ready.'})
	node1:addChildKeyword({'no'}, StdModule.say, {npcHandler = npcHandler, onlyFocus = true, text = 'Alright then. Come back when you are ready.', reset = true})

npcHandler:addModule(FocusModule:new())
 
Promotion.lua


Code:
local keywordHandler = KeywordHandler:new()
local npcHandler = NpcHandler:new(keywordHandler)
NpcSystem.parseParameters(npcHandler)

function onCreatureAppear(cid)			npcHandler:onCreatureAppear(cid)			end
function onCreatureDisappear(cid)		npcHandler:onCreatureDisappear(cid)			end
function onCreatureSay(cid, type, msg)		npcHandler:onCreatureSay(cid, type, msg)		end
function onThink()				npcHandler:onThink()					end

local node1 = keywordHandler:addKeyword({'promot'}, StdModule.say, {npcHandler = npcHandler, onlyFocus = true, text = 'I can promote you for 20000 gold coins. Do you want me to promote you?'})
	node1:addChildKeyword({'yes'}, StdModule.promotePlayer, {npcHandler = npcHandler, cost = 20000, level = 20, promotion = 1, text = 'Congratulations! You are now promoted.'})
	node1:addChildKeyword({'no'}, StdModule.say, {npcHandler = npcHandler, onlyFocus = true, text = 'Alright then, come back when you are ready.', reset = true})
--[[
local node2 = keywordHandler:addKeyword({'epic'}, StdModule.say, {npcHandler = npcHandler, onlyFocus = true, text = 'I can epicize you for 200000 gold coins. Do you want me to epicize you?'})
	node2:addChildKeyword({'yes'}, StdModule.promotePlayer, {npcHandler = npcHandler, cost = 200000, level = 120, promotion = 2, text = 'Congratulations! You are now epicized.'})
	node2:addChildKeyword({'no'}, StdModule.say, {npcHandler = npcHandler, onlyFocus = true, text = 'Alright then, come back when you are ready.', reset = true})
]]--

npcHandler:addModule(FocusModule:new())

Try this it should work works for me just edit the level and the price u want to set it at
